Ajax defender Nicolas Tagliafico scored an embarrassing own goal during a routine win for the Eredivisie giants against the division’s bottom club FC Emmen.Tagliafico, who has reportedly rejected a new deal in Amsterdam amid interest from Arsenal, did a simple back pass to his goalkeeper only for the ball to end up in the net.Tagliafico and Ajax humbled Real Madrid in the Champions League last month1
Tagliafico and Ajax humbled Real Madrid in the Champions League last month
With 29 minutes to go and Ajax 5-0 up, Tagliafico was in the left-back position and decided to play it safe by giving possession to Andre Onana.But his ball back to Onana gathered pace and rolled past the keeper as he tried to keep it out. Emmen scored another goal but Ajax, who have not won the league in five years, secured a 5-2 victory to move ahead of title rivals PSV Eindhoven.Tagliafico is a talented player but this clumsy own goal will worry Gooners should Arsenal complete a deal for the full-back.
